On September 7th, 1954, Bishop Gorman opened its doors as the only Catholic high school in Southern Nevada. With 70 years of tradition, the school maintains its values and educational mission, welcoming students from diverse backgrounds into a quality, Catholic, college-preparatory education. Foundational Documents Mission Statement: to teach the gospel of Jesus Christ, prepare students for higher education and create a community where service is valued and celebrated Vision Statement: to be a national leader in college preparatory education, in an environment distinguished by Catholic values Values Statement (Integral Student Outcomes): A Bishop Gorman graduate is formed as a disciple of Jesus Christ and possesses attributes of the values: Relationship with God; Acceptance of Accountability; Commitment to Excellence; Cultivation of Leadership; Practice of Stewardship Faith Formation The office of Campus Ministry offers opportunities for student and faculty involvement in retreats, service, worship, and community events. Students are required to take a Theology course each semester and perform service hours each year and reflect on their experiences. Academics The curriculum offers a wide range of challenging courses including Advanced Placement and honors classes. Bishop Gorman is a college-preparatory school with approximately 1,500 students and a high college-bound rate. Last year, graduates received significant scholarships and attended prestigious colleges. The school emphasizes academic rigor in a faith-based environment. Athletics and Extracurricular Activities The school has a rich tradition of athletic excellence with numerous championships and a variety of clubs and activities. The Bishop Gorman Thespians have earned state and national recognition. Campus Facilities The campus relocated in 2007 to 52 acres in Summerlin. It features multiple facilities including lecture halls, an athletic center, chapel, student union, gyms, fields, arts complex, laboratories, and learning centers.
